## The Birth of Artificial Intelligence

The concept of AI dates back to the 1950s, when computer scientists began to ponder the possibility of creating machines that could think and learn like humans. One of the first pioneers in this field was Alan Turing, a British mathematician who proposed the Turing Test as a way to determine if a machine could exhibit intelligent behavior indistinguishable from that of a human.

## The Role of Machine Learning

At the heart of AI lies the concept of machine learning, which allows computers to learn from data without being explicitly programmed. This process involves feeding large amounts of data into algorithms, which then analyze the information and make predictions or decisions based on patterns they identify.

One of the most common types of machine learning is supervised learning, where the algorithm is trained on a labeled dataset. For example, in a spam filter, the algorithm would be trained on a dataset of emails marked as either spam or not spam, allowing it to predict whether a new email is spam based on its attributes.

## Deep Learning: The Revolution in AI

Deep learning is a subset of machine learning that has gained popularity in recent years due to its ability to handle large amounts of unstructured data, such as images and text. This technology is based on artificial neural networks, which are inspired by the structure of the human brain.

In a neural network, layers of interconnected nodes (or artificial neurons) process information and extract features from the data. These layers can consist of hundreds or even thousands of neurons, allowing the network to learn complex patterns and relationships.

One of the most famous applications of deep learning is in image recognition. For example, companies like Google and Facebook use deep learning algorithms to automatically tag friends in photos, a task that was once considered impossible for computers.

## Natural Language Processing: Giving Computers the Gift of Speech

Another crucial aspect of AI is natural language processing (NLP), which enables computers to understand and generate human language. NLP algorithms can perform tasks like sentiment analysis, machine translation, and speech recognition, making it possible for us to interact with technology in a more natural way.

Voice assistants like Siri and Alexa rely on NLP to process and respond to user commands, while chatbots use this technology to hold conversations with customers and provide assistance.

## The Ethical Dilemmas of AI

While AI holds great promise for improving our lives, it also raises ethical concerns that need to be addressed. One of the key issues is bias in AI algorithms, which can result in discriminatory outcomes, particularly in areas like hiring and lending.

For example, a study found that a popular AI recruiting tool was biased against women, as it tended to favor male candidates over equally qualified female applicants. This highlights the importance of ensuring that AI systems are fair and transparent in their decision-making processes.
